Převod EPUB do DOC pomocí GroupDocs.Conversion .NET: Komplexní průvodce

Zavedení

Transformace souborů EPUB do upravitelných dokumentů Microsoft Word je s GroupDocs.Conversion pro .NET hračka. Tento komplexní tutoriál vás provede celým procesem a vylepší správu obsahu a spolupráci.

  • Primární klíčové slovoGroupDocs.Conversion .NET
  • Sekundární klíčová slova: Konverze EPUB, soubor DOC, Microsoft Word

Co se naučíte:

  • Nastavení prostředí s GroupDocs.Conversion pro .NET.
  • Podrobné pokyny pro převod souboru EPUB do formátu DOC.
  • Praktické aplikace a aspekty výkonu.

Začněme tím, že si projdeme předpoklady potřebné pro tento úkol převodu.

Předpoklady

Abyste mohli pokračovat, budete potřebovat:

  • Knihovny/závislostiGroupDocs.Conversion pro .NET (verze 25.3.0)
  • ProstředíAplikace pro .NET Framework nebo .NET Core
  • ZnalostZákladní znalost programování v C# a operací se soubory

Než budete pokračovat, ujistěte se, že je vaše vývojové prostředí připravené.

Nastavení GroupDocs.Conversion pro .NET

Pokyny k instalaci

Začněte instalací potřebného balíčku:

Konzola Správce balíčků NuGet

Install-Package GroupDocs.Conversion -Version 25.3.0

Rozhraní příkazového řádku .NET

dotnet add package GroupDocs.Conversion --version 25.3.0

Získání licence

GroupDocs nabízí bezplatnou zkušební verzi a dočasné licence pro testovací účely, zatímco pro všechny funkce je nutné zakoupit licenci:

  • Bezplatná zkušební verze: Přístup k omezeným funkcím pro testování API.
  • Dočasná licenceZískejte toto pro delší zkušební období.
  • NákupZískejte plnou licenci pro komerční použití.

Pro více informací navštivte Nákup GroupDocs.

Inicializace a nastavení

Chcete-li začít s GroupDocs.Conversion ve vašem projektu C#:

using GroupDocs.Conversion;

// Inicializujte instanci převodníku.
var converter = new Converter("sample.epub");

Tím se nastaví základní rámec pro zahájení převodu souborů.

Průvodce implementací

Načíst a převést soubor EPUB do formátu DOC

Přehled

Převod souboru EPUB do formátu dokumentu Microsoft Word (.doc) umožňuje snadnou úpravu a sdílení textového obsahu. Postupujte takto:

1. Definování adresářů

Určete, kde budou uloženy vstupní soubory EPUB a výstupní soubory DOC.

string documentDirectory = @"YOUR_DOCUMENT_DIRECTORY";
string outputDirectory = @"YOUR_OUTPUT_DIRECTORY";

// Ujistěte se, že výstupní adresář existuje, nebo jej vytvořte.
if (!Directory.Exists(outputDirectory))
{
    Directory.CreateDirectory(outputDirectory);
}
2. Zadejte cesty k souborům

Určete zdrojový soubor EPUB a požadovanou výstupní cestu k souboru DOC.

string inputFile = Path.Combine(documentDirectory, "sample.epub");
string outputFile = Path.Combine(outputDirectory, "epub-converted-to.doc");
3. Inicializace převodníku

Nastavte proces převodu pomocí GroupDocs.Conversion.

using (var converter = new Converter(inputFile))
{
    var options = new WordProcessingConvertOptions { Format = GroupDocs.Conversion.FileTypes.WordProcessingFileType.Doc };
    converter.Convert(outputFile, options);
}

Vysvětlení:

  • ConverterInicializuje se vstupním souborem.
  • WordProcessingConvertOptions: Určuje nastavení převodu.
  • FormatDefinuje výstup jako DOC.

Tipy pro řešení problémů

Pokud narazíte na problémy:

  • Ujistěte se, že cesty k souborům jsou správné a přístupné.
  • Ověřte kompatibilitu verzí GroupDocs.Conversion.
  • Zkontrolujte dostatečná oprávnění pro čtení/zápis souborů.

Praktické aplikace

Zde je několik reálných scénářů, kde se tato funkce ukáže jako užitečná:

  1. Akademické publikováníPřevod učebnic z formátu EPUB do formátu DOC pro účely recenzního řízení.
  2. **Systémy pro správu obsahu (CMS)**Zlepšit přenositelnost obsahu napříč platformami.
  3. Digitální knihovnyZjednodušte archivaci a vyhledávání dokumentů.

Integrace s jinými frameworky .NET může dále rozšířit funkce, jako je automatizace dávkových konverzí nebo vkládání do webových aplikací.

Úvahy o výkonu

Optimalizace výkonu:

  • Minimalizujte využití paměti zpracováním souborů postupně, nikoli souběžně.
  • Použijte vhodné cesty k souborům, abyste se vyhnuli zbytečným I/O operacím.
  • Dodržujte osvědčené postupy pro správu zdrojů v .NET, například používání using příkazy pro automatické likvidování zdrojů.

Závěr

Nyní máte nástroje a znalosti pro převod souborů EPUB do formátu DOC pomocí nástroje GroupDocs.Conversion pro .NET. Tato příručka zahrnuje vše od nastavení až po implementaci, takže budete mít jistotu, že budete moci efektivně zvládat převody souborů.

Dalšími kroky je prozkoumání pokročilých možností konverze nebo integrace této funkce do větších aplikací. Zkuste tato řešení implementovat ve svých projektech ještě dnes!

Sekce Často kladených otázek

1. Jaký je nejlepší způsob, jak zpracovat velké soubory EPUB? Dávkové zpracování a optimalizace využití paměti mohou pomoci efektivně spravovat velké soubory.

2. Jak integruji GroupDocs.Conversion do své stávající .NET aplikace? Postupujte podle pokynů k nastavení a používejte jmenné prostory ve svém projektu vhodným způsobem.

3. Mohu pomocí GroupDocs.Conversion převést jiné formáty souborů? Ano, podporuje širokou škálu formátů dokumentů pro potřeby konverze.

4. Jaké jsou běžné chyby během konverze? Zkontrolujte cesty k souborům, oprávnění a ujistěte se, že máte správnou verzi souboru GroupDocs.Conversion.

5. Jak mohu tuto funkcionalitu rozšířit na webové aplikace? Využijte ASP.NET nebo jiné frameworky .NET k integraci konverzních procesů do webových služeb.

Zdroje

Šťastné kódování a konverze!